Output 95a17eda6e170c145f961bca9425af97e74c79c471eaeaaed3e4d5b7a86558ce:0

value
1208560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c2e3042715a4b75ec2cb207f552bc2172929006 OP_EQUALVERIFY OP_CHECKSIG
address
152c4g8qABxWNthd39DLBcpu4BJnu1c8xm
transaction
95a17eda6e170c145f961bca9425af97e74c79c471eaeaaed3e4d5b7a86558ce
spent
true